October, 1736. Lured out of retirement to serve as Constable once again, Richard Nottingham finds Leeds very different from the place he remembers.

Many newcomers have been attracted by the town's growing wealth - but although the faces have changed, the crimes remain the same, as Nottingham discovers when a body is found floating in the River Aire, its throat cut.

What has changed is the fear that pervades the town.

With more bodies emerging and witnesses too frightened to talk, Nottingham realizes he's dealing with a new kind of criminal, someone with no respect for anything or anyone.

Someone who believes he's beyond the law; someone willing brutally to destroy anyone who opposes him.

To stop him, Nottingham will need to call in old favours, rely on trusted friendships, and seek help from some very unlikely sources.
